You may obtain a copy of the License at * * http://www.apache.org/licenses/LICENSE-2.0 * * Unless required by applicable law or agreed to in writing, software * distributed under the License is distributed on an "AS IS" BASIS, * W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ied. * See the License for the specific language governing permissions and * limitations under the License. */ import javax.xml.parsers.DocumentBuilder; import java.io.IOException; import java.io.InputStream; import java.util.Locale; import org.apache.commons.cli.Option; import org.apache.commons.cli.Options; import org.apache.tika.exception.TikaException; import org.apache.tika.io.IOExceptionWithCause; import org.apache.tika.parser.ParseContext; import org.w3c.dom.Document; import org.w3c.dom.NamedNodeMap; import org.w3c.dom.Node; import org.w3c.dom.NodeList; import org.xml.sax.SAXException; /** * Reads configurable options from a config file and returns org.apache.commons.cli.Options * object to be used in commandline parser. This allows users and developers to set * which options should be made available via the commandline. */ public class CommandLineParserBuilder { public Options build(InputStream is) throws IOException { Document doc = null; try { DocumentBuilder docBuilder = new ParseContext().getDocumentBuilder(); doc = docBuilder.parse(is); } catch (TikaException|SAXException e) { throw new IOExceptionWithCause(e); } Node docElement = doc.getDocumentElement(); NodeList children = docElement.getChildNodes(); Node commandlineNode = null; for (int i = 0; i < children.getLength(); i++) { Node child = children.item(i); if (child.getNodeType() != Node.ELEMENT_NODE) { continue; } String nodeName = child.getNodeName(); if (nodeName.equals("commandline")) { commandlineNode = child; break; } } Options options = new Options(); if (commandlineNode == null) { return options; } NodeList optionNodes = commandlineNode.getChildNodes(); for (int i = 0; i < optionNodes.getLength(); i++) { Node optionNode = optionNodes.item(i); if (optionNode.getNodeType() != Node.ELEMENT_NODE) { continue; } Option opt = buildOption(optionNode); if (opt != null) { options.addOption(opt); } } return options; } private Option buildOption(Node optionNode) { NamedNodeMap map = optionNode.getAttributes(); String opt = getString(map, "opt", ""); String description = getString(map, "description", ""); String longOpt = getString(map, "longOpt", ""); boolean isRequired = getBoolean(map, "required", false); boolean hasArg = getBoolean(map, "hasArg", false); if(opt.trim().length() == 0 || description.trim().length() == 0) { throw new IllegalArgumentException( "Must specify at least option and description"); } Option option = new Option(opt, description); if (longOpt.trim().length() > 0) { option.setLongOpt(longOpt); } if (isRequired) { option.setRequired(true); } if (hasArg) { option.setArgs(1); } return option; } private boolean getBoolean(NamedNodeMap map, String opt, boolean defaultValue) { Node n = map.getNamedItem(opt); if (n == null) { return defaultValue; } if (n.getNodeValue() == null) { return defaultValue; } if (n.getNodeValue().toLowerCase(Locale.ROOT).equals("true")) { return true; } else if (n.getNodeValue().toLowerCase(Locale.ROOT).equals("false")) { return false; } return defaultValue; } private String getString(NamedNodeMap map, String opt, String defaultVal) { Node n = map.getNamedItem(opt); if (n == null) { return defaultVal; } String value = n.getNodeValue(); if (value == null) { return defaultVal; } return value; } }
